I haven't, but I'm wondering: in a .375 H&H what is the advantage of a 350 grain TSX? With a TSX, more velocity is helpful in promoting expansion and penetration, and you're not going to get it in a .375 H&H with its somewhat limited powder capacity.

If one were hunting elephant, a 350 grain solid might be a good choice.

For lesser animals, a lighter weight TSX would seem to be better. My son and I used 270 grain TTSX last year for buffalo and eland and they worked great.
